Why Your Water Pipes Are Noisy and How To Shut Them Up
To detect noisy plumbing, it is necessary to figure out first whether the undesirable sounds take place on the system's inlet side-in other words, when water is transformed on-or on the drainpipe side. Noises on the inlet side have actually differed causes: extreme water stress, worn valve and also faucet parts, incorrectly attached pumps or other home appliances, inaccurately put pipeline bolts, and plumbing runs including way too many limited bends or various other constraints. Sounds on the drain side usually stem from poor location or, as with some inlet side noise, a layout containing limited bends.

Hissing


Hissing sound that happens when a faucet is opened slightly generally signals excessive water stress. Consult your regional water company if you suspect this trouble; it will certainly be able to inform you the water stress in your location as well as can set up a pressurereducing shutoff on the incoming water system pipeline if needed.

Various Other Inlet Side Noises


Creaking, squeaking, scraping, snapping, as well as touching typically are caused by the growth or tightening of pipes, normally copper ones providing hot water. The noises take place as the pipes slide against loose bolts or strike nearby residence framing. You can usually identify the location of the trouble if the pipelines are subjected; simply adhere to the audio when the pipes are making sounds. Probably you will certainly discover a loose pipeline wall mount or a location where pipelines exist so near flooring joists or other framing pieces that they clatter against them. Attaching foam pipe insulation around the pipelines at the point of call must correct the issue. Be sure bands as well as hangers are secure and also supply sufficient assistance. Where feasible, pipe bolts ought to be affixed to enormous structural aspects such as foundation walls instead of to mounting; doing so decreases the transmission of resonances from plumbing to surface areas that can magnify and transfer them. If affixing fasteners to framing is inevitable, cover pipes with insulation or other durable product where they contact fasteners, and sandwich the ends of new bolts between rubber washing machines when mounting them.
Correcting plumbing runs that experience flow-restricting tight or many bends is a last option that needs to be embarked on just after getting in touch with a competent plumbing contractor. Sadly, this situation is fairly usual in older homes that may not have actually been developed with indoor plumbing or that have actually seen numerous remodels, especially by amateurs.

Chattering or Screeching


Intense chattering or screeching that takes place when a valve or tap is turned on, which typically goes away when the fitting is opened completely, signals loosened or malfunctioning interior parts. The solution is to change the shutoff or faucet with a new one.
Pumps and also home appliances such as washing equipments as well as dishwashing machines can transfer motor noise to pipes if they are incorrectly linked. Connect such products to plumbing with plastic or rubber hoses-never inflexible pipe-to isolate them.

Drain Sound


On the drain side of plumbing, the chief goals are to eliminate surface areas that can be struck by dropping or rushing water as well as to shield pipes to have unavoidable noises.
In brand-new building, bathtubs, shower stalls, toilets, and also wallmounted sinks as well as basins need to be set on or versus resilient underlayments to reduce the transmission of audio with them. Water-saving commodes as well as faucets are much less noisy than traditional models; install them instead of older types even if codes in your area still allow making use of older components.
Drains that do not run up and down to the basement or that branch into straight pipeline runs supported at flooring joists or various other framing present especially troublesome noise issues. Such pipelines are big enough to emit significant vibration; they additionally bring significant quantities of water, which makes the scenario worse. In brand-new building, define cast-iron dirt pipelines (the big pipes that drain toilets) if you can manage them. Their enormity contains a lot of the sound made by water going through them. Likewise, stay clear of directing drains in walls shown bed rooms and areas where individuals gather. Walls having drains ought to be soundproofed as was described previously, using dual panels of sound-insulating fiberboard and wallboard. Pipelines themselves can be wrapped with unique fiberglass insulation made for the function; such pipelines have an invulnerable plastic skin (in some cases including lead). Results are not always satisfying.

Thudding


Thudding noise, typically accompanied by trembling pipes, when a tap or device valve is turned off is a condition called water hammer. The sound and also resonance are caused by the reverberating wave of pressure in the water, which all of a sudden has no location to go. Often opening up a shutoff that discharges water promptly into an area of piping including a constraint, elbow joint, or tee installation can generate the very same problem.
Water hammer can normally be cured by installing installations called air chambers or shock absorbers in the plumbing to which the issue valves or taps are linked. These devices permit the shock wave developed by the halted circulation of water to dissipate airborne they consist of, which (unlike water) is compressible.
Older plumbing systems may have short upright areas of capped pipe behind walls on faucet runs for the very same function; these can at some point full of water, lowering or ruining their performance. The cure is to drain pipes the water supply completely by shutting down the major water system shutoff and also opening all faucets. After that open up the major supply shutoff and close the faucets one by one, beginning with the tap nearest the shutoff as well as ending with the one farthest away.

3 Most Common Reasons for Noisy Water Pipes


Water hammer


When water is running and is then suddenly turned off, the rushing liquid has no place to go and slams against the shut-off valve. The loud, thudding sound that follows is known as a water hammer. Besides being alarming, water hammer can potentially damage joints and connections in the water pipe itself. There are two primary methods of addressing this issue.


  • Check your air chamber. An air chamber is essentially a vertical pipe located near your faucet, often in the wall cavity that holds the plumbing connected to your sink or tub. The chamber is filled with air that compresses and absorbs the shock of the fast moving water when it suddenly stops. Unfortunately, over time air chambers tend to fill with water and lose their effectiveness. To replenish the air chambers in your house you can do the following.


  • Turn off the water supply to your house at the main supply (or street level).


  • Open your faucets to drain all of the water from your plumbing system.


  • Turn the water back on. The incoming water will flush the air out of the pipes but not out of the vertical air chamber, where the air supply has been restored.


  • Copper pipes


    Copper pipes tend to expand as hot water passes through and transfers some of its heat to them. (Copper is both malleable and ductile.) In tight quarters, copper hot-water lines can expand and then noisily rub against your home's hidden structural features — studs, joists, support brackets, etc. — as it contracts.



    One possible solution to this problem is to slightly lower the temperature setting on your hot water heater. In all but the most extreme cases, expanding and contracting copper pipes will not spring a leak. Unless you’re remodeling, there's no reason to remove sheetrock and insert foam padding around your copper pipes.


    Water pressure that’s too high


    If your water pressure is too high, it can also cause noisy water pipes. Worse, high water pressure can damage water-supplied appliances, such as your washing machine and dishwasher.



    Most modern homes are equipped with a pressure regulator that's mounted where the water supply enters the house. If your home lacks a regulator, consider having one professionally installed. Finally, remember that most plumbers recommend that water is delivered throughout your home at no lower than 40 and no greater than 80 psi (pounds per square inch).
